Furthermore, staff engagement is critical for operational excellence. Evidence suggests that when healthcare professionals feel empowered and valued, patient safety incidents decrease, and overall innovation increases. Toolkits provided by the HSE emphasize that leadership skills—such as active listening and fostering accountability—are essential for creating an environment where staff are motivated to contribute to quality improvements. In the modern healthcare landscape, engagement is more than a buzzword; it is a fundamental driver of quality and safety. Within the Health Service Executive (HSE), engagement is defined as the active involvement of stakeholders—ranging from patients and families to frontline staff and academic partners—in the design and delivery of services.
